oracle中插入100内的随机整数
2016-04-14 11:26
387 查看
oracle中插入100内的随机整数
update test set quantity=cast( floor(dbms_random.value()*100) as int);
函数说明:
cast( floor(dbms_random.value()*100) as int)
oracle中 FLOOR(n)函数:取小于等于数值n的最大整数
dbms_random.value():这种用法没有参数,会返回一个具有38位精度的数值,范围从0.0到1.0,但不包括1.0
dbms_random.value(1,10):这种用法带有两个参数,第一个指下限,第二个指上限,将会生成下限到上限之间的数字,但不包含上限
cast 是进行类型转换的, 可以针对各种Oracle数据类型. 修改的是用户的数据类型.
语法: CAST ( expression AS data_type )
update test set quantity=cast( floor(dbms_random.value()*100) as int);
函数说明:
cast( floor(dbms_random.value()*100) as int)
oracle中 FLOOR(n)函数:取小于等于数值n的最大整数
dbms_random.value():这种用法没有参数,会返回一个具有38位精度的数值,范围从0.0到1.0,但不包括1.0
dbms_random.value(1,10):这种用法带有两个参数,第一个指下限,第二个指上限,将会生成下限到上限之间的数字,但不包含上限
cast 是进行类型转换的, 可以针对各种Oracle数据类型. 修改的是用户的数据类型.
语法: CAST ( expression AS data_type )
相关文章推荐
- 用sqoop将oracle数据导入Hive
- 转载:Oracle连接方式(dispatchers 设置)
- 删除临时表 ORA-14452 错误
- Oracle date 和 timestamp 区别
- 翻译mos文章oracle 单个数据文件的最大限制
- Oracle 收缩表空间
- RedHat/CentOS中安装Oracle11g
- instr函数的使用-oracle
- 分析oracle索引空间使用情况,以及索引是否须要重建
- (二)IBM Sterling OMS 环境构建之Oracle安装
- 7、其他模式对象
- Oracle 11g r2 使用Data dump 从CentOS 迁移到Window 2012
- 使用yum高速部署Oracle安装环境(11g)
- oracle SQL
- 为什么TimesTen比使用内存缓存的Oracle还要快
- 配置Oracle Client 访问远程Oracle数据库
- oracle判断一个字符串中是否包含另外一个字符串(想要不论顺序或者不相邻的字符)
- oracle存储过程中单引号及字符串拼接处理
- Win64安装cx_Oracle过程
- oracle 监听配置